Unboxing and Setup

1. Carefully unbox your toaster oven and remove all packaging materials.
2. Wipe down the interior and exterior of the oven with a damp cloth to remove any dust or debris.
3. Place the toaster oven on a stable, heat-resistant surface, ensuring there is ample ventilation around it.
4. Insert the crumb tray into the designated slot at the bottom of the oven.

Getting to Know Your Toaster Oven

Controls:

  • Temperature Knob: Adjusts the oven temperature for various cooking needs.
  • Function Knob: Selects the desired cooking function (toast, bake, broil, etc.).
  • Timer Knob: Sets the cooking time, with an automatic shut-off feature for safety.

Accessories:

  • Baking Pan: For baking cookies, cakes, and other treats.
  • Broiling Rack: For grilling meats, vegetables, and more.
  • Crumb Tray: Collects crumbs and grease, ensuring easy cleanup.

Cooking with Your Toaster Oven

Toasting Bread

1. Place the slices of bread on the toast rack.
2. Select the “Toast” function and adjust the temperature to your desired darkness level.
3. Set the timer and wait for the toast to pop up automatically.

Baking

1. Preheat the oven to the desired temperature.
2. Place the food on the baking pan and insert it into the oven.
3. Select the “Bake” function and set the timer accordingly.

Broiling

1. Preheat the oven to the “Broil” setting.
2. Place the food on the broiling rack and insert it into the oven.
3. Adjust the rack position as needed to achieve the desired level of browning.

Other Functions

  • Reheat: Warm up leftovers quickly and easily.
  • Defrost: Thaw frozen foods before cooking.
  • Keep Warm: Maintain the temperature of cooked food until ready to serve.

Tips for Using Your Toaster Oven

  • Preheat the Oven: Always preheat the oven before baking or broiling to ensure even cooking.
  • Use the Right Accessories: Choose the appropriate accessories (baking pan, broiling rack) for the cooking method you’re using.
  • Avoid Overcrowding: Don’t overload the oven with food, as it will hinder proper air circulation and affect cooking results.
  • Clean Regularly: Empty the crumb tray after each use and wipe down the interior and exterior of the oven periodically to maintain its functionality.

Troubleshooting

  • Food Not Cooking Evenly: Adjust the rack position or rotate the food during cooking.
  • Oven Smoking: Clean the crumb tray and interior of the oven regularly to remove excess grease.
  • Timer Not Working: Check if the oven is properly plugged in and the timer knob is set correctly.
  • Oven Not Heating: Contact customer support for assistance.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1. What is the maximum temperature of a Black+Decker toaster oven?
A1. Most Black+Decker toaster ovens have a maximum temperature of 450°F (232°C).

Q2. Can I use metal pans in a Black+Decker toaster oven?
A2. Yes, you can use metal pans in a Black+Decker toaster oven, as long as they are oven-safe.

Q3. How often should I clean my Black+Decker toaster oven?
A3. It is recommended to clean the crumb tray after each use and wipe down the interior and exterior of the oven once a week.
